A mortgage broker acts as an intermediary between you—the borrower—and various mortgage lenders. Unlike a direct lender who provides funds directly to consumers, a broker works with multiple lenders to find suitable financing options tailored to your needs.
Opting for a mortgage broker can save time and effort. Instead of sifting through countless lenders independently, brokers leverage their industry connections to present you with a range of options that meet your specific criteria.

FHA loans are popular among first-time homebuyers due to their lower down payment requirements. Brokers can guide you through eligibility criteria and application processes.
VA loans are available for veterans and active-duty service members. A knowledgeable mortgage broker can help assess eligibility and navigate the unique benefits these loans offer.
With no down payment required and competitive interest rates, VA loans present significant advantages. Brokers ensure you understand all terms associated with these loans.
USDA loans aim to promote homeownership in rural areas by offering zero down payment options. A local mortgage broker can provide information on eligibility requirements based on income and location.
Not all properties qualify for USDA loans. Brokers assist buyers in identifying eligible homes within Oak Ridge’s designated rural zones.
Equity takeout allows homeowners to borrow against their home's equity for various purposes—home improvements, debt consolidation, or investments.
A skilled mortgage broker evaluates your financial situation and advises whether equity takeout is beneficial based on current market conditions.
Refinancing becomes attractive when interest rates drop significantly or if you're looking to change loan terms. A broker assesses potential savings versus costs involved.

4. Are there any upfront fees when working with a mortgage broker?
Some brokers may charge upfront fees while others only receive commissions from lenders after closing; it varies so always clarify this during initial discussions!
